Les développeurs d’applications ont pour mission de créer un logiciel à interface ergonomique, puissant, sûr et bien à l’abri des menaces malwares. Pour cela, ils ont intérêt à concevoir une architecture logicielle de qualité qui décrit correctement le logiciel avec la parfaite organisation de chaque sous-système.
Quel enjeu représente l’architecture logicielle pour les développeurs ?
Tout logiciel ne peut se vanter une qualité optimale sans le concours d’une architecture bien élaborée. En effet, l’application créée peut être le sujet d’un plantage intempestif, voire même d’une gêne récurrente dans le cas où sa structure aurait été mal pensée. Des mésaventures qu’aucun client ne tolérerait pas, outre l’angoisse que pourrait générée une application qui ne répond pas fidèlement à ses besoins. Les mises à jour ne peuvent pas toujours corriger les imperfections d’une application dues principalement à son architecture logicielle maladroite.
Pensez à faire appel à des professionnels pour la conception de votre architecture logicielle !
Dans vos besoins d’applications infaillibles, les professionnels spécialisés en hébergement et en infogérance sont les mieux conseillés du marché. Souvent, ils proposent un accompagnement des clients de la création jusqu’à l’administration de leurs systèmes informatiques. Bien que chacun d’eux avance des atouts non négligeables, il est important de se fier aux années d’expérience de la société et à l’équipe qui la compose. En effet, la conception est une chose mais la maintenance et la mise à jour accaparent aussi une place prépondérante dans le service proposé à la clientèle.
L’architecture logicielle calque sur les besoins des clients. Sa conception nécessite des plus grandes attentions possibles avec beaucoup de critères à tenir en considération, incluant par exemple, l’ergonomie, la souplesse, la facilité d’utilisation ou encore l’économie. L’objectif consiste à offrir aux utilisateurs de l’application le plus de satisfaction possible. En outre, le travail collaboratif fidélise de plus en plus d’adeptes avec l’avènement du Cloud, ce qui étend davantage la zone d’intervention des concepteurs d’architecture logicielle. Désormais, il faut aussi garantir la sécurité des données de sa clientèle face aux menaces malwares et spywares qui inondent la toile. Un tout autre critère que chaque client devrait exiger auprès de son développeur d’application.